2002 Chrysler PT Cruiser vs. 2002 Toyota Tundra

To start off, both 2002 Chrysler PT Cruiser and 2002 Toyota Tundra were released in the same year (2002).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 3,400 cc (6 cylinders), 2002 Toyota Tundra is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2002 Chrysler PT Cruiser (216 HP @ 5000 RPM) has 29 more horse power than 2002 Toyota Tundra. (187 HP @ 4800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2002 Chrysler PT Cruiser should accelerate faster than 2002 Toyota Tundra.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2002 Toyota Tundra weights approximately 91 kg more than 2002 Chrysler PT Cruiser.

Because 2002 Toyota Tundra is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2002 Chrysler PT Cruiser.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2002 Toyota Tundra will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2002 Chrysler PT Cruiser (339 Nm @ 3600 RPM) has 40 more torque (in Nm) than 2002 Toyota Tundra. (299 Nm @ 3600 RPM). This means 2002 Chrysler PT Cruiser will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2002 Toyota Tundra.
